找回密码
 立即注册
搜索
查看: 1480|回复: 4

[软件] EXCEL(数据+脚本)的替代方案?

[复制链接]
     
发表于 2022-8-18 10:10 | 显示全部楼层 |阅读模式
工作中有一个测试平台用到了EXCEL来进行数据存储/处理/输出

具体起来就是一些测试工具用的测试配置的存储以及调整,通过VBA脚本抽取部分参数后输出到某个配置文件中,等待测试结束之后再通过VBA读取测试结果并填充到一些子表当中。
现在这个方式下,很多时候数据存储和表格样式关联度高(几个相同样式的字表,数据之间大量关联),以至于增减行列的时候要同时调整很多东西。
在少量修改的时候还行,几年间可能会发生整体格式的变动,如果有一些回头的工作,就要等于要把旧数据手动匹配到新表格中去,这个工作量就比较大了。

总结起来:表格中用到了VBA脚本的外部文件读取/写入,单元格的常用函数自然是不用说,还有Formating Rule来标记颜色
我想问的是,有没有什么更好的工具,可以更好的实现这些功能,又可以避免样式和数据存放紧密关联?

谢谢!

回复

使用道具 举报

     
发表于 2022-8-18 11:19 来自手机 | 显示全部楼层
比较简单的是excel,vba,sql,access,不需要学习太多的知识。
回复

使用道具 举报

     
发表于 2022-8-18 11:52 | 显示全部楼层
用python pandas应该能处理的过来
回复

使用道具 举报

     
发表于 2022-8-18 13:40 | 显示全部楼层
数据源应该是统一的, 比如可以保存到数据库中去, 然后需要什么表格, 就从数据库里读取数据, 生成需要的格式。

思路应该是尽量把数据和 数据的展现(格式或样式) 分开。
回复

使用道具 举报

     
发表于 2022-8-18 15:05 | 显示全部楼层
本帖最后由 绕指流光 于 2022-8-18 15:06 编辑

你这种情况需要的不是新的工具,而是重构VBA代码,因为只是数据的输入输出发生变化,没有新的需求,就是常规维护
猜测最早给你写这些脚本的人肯定不会考虑数据来源表的变化,如果无人维护肯定某些步骤只能手动去改到符合代码需求了
4#说的思路是正确的,即使不用数据库,VBA重写几个函数作数据清洗、识别数据区域,条件判断有效数据也不难的,基本属于削铅笔而不是造铅笔级别的改动
回复

使用道具 举报

您需要登录后才可以回帖 登录 | 立即注册

本版积分规则

Archiver|手机版|小黑屋|上海互联网违法和不良信息举报中心|网上有害信息举报专区|962110 反电信诈骗|举报电话 021-62035905|Stage1st ( 沪ICP备13020230号-1|沪公网安备 31010702007642号 )

GMT+8, 2024-11-15 08:18 , Processed in 0.047133 second(s), 5 queries , Gzip On, Redis On.

Powered by Discuz! X3.5

© 2001-2024 Discuz! Team.

快速回复 返回顶部 返回列表